Huffman coding algorithm problems
WebDeveloped by David Huffman, Huffman coding is an algorithm used to losslessly encode and decode data. Huffman coding uses a greedy algorithm and a binary tree so that encoding and decoding is fast. Huffman coding assigns codes to characters such that the length of the code depends on the relative frequency of the corresponding charcacter. Web5 aug. 2024 · Huffman Coding - Huffman coding is lossless data compression algorithm. In this algorithm a variable-length code is assigned to input different characters. The code length is related with how frequently characters are used. Most frequent characters have smallest codes, and longer codes for least frequent characters.
Huffman coding algorithm problems
Did you know?
Webstandard Huffman algorithm for encoding and decoding. Along the way, you’ll also implement your own hash map, which you’ll then put to use in implementing the Huffman encoding. Huffman encoding is an example of a lossless compression algorithm that … Web30 jan. 2024 · Solutions: Finding number of bits without using Huffman, Total number of characters = sum of frequencies = 100 size of 1 …
Web7 nov. 2024 · A C++ implementation of the Huffman Coding Algorithm - GitHub - ahmedrezik/HuffmanCoding: A C++ implementation of the Huffman Coding Algorithm. Skip to content Toggle navigation. Sign up ... Issues. Plan and track work Discussions. Collaborate outside of code Explore; All features Documentation ... Webwith Huffman coding, along with a pointer to the encoding tree that was used, then returns the decom-pressed string. The encodeText function takes as input a string and a Huffman coding tree, then returns a Queue loaded with the bits formed by running the …
Web21 aug. 2024 · Issues. Pull requests. In this term project we as a group, tried to revise the Huffman Algorithm of compression and implement it for encoding and decoding data by using the frequency of letters on the binary tree data structure. csharp huffman-coding … WebHuffman Coding - Greedy Algorithm CSBreakdown 19.1K subscribers Subscribe 7.5K 578K views 7 years ago We go over how the huffman coding algorithm works, and …
Web7 apr. 2024 · Decoded Huffman Data: geeksforgeeks Recommended Problem Huffman Decoding-1 Greedy Heap +2 more Solve Problem Submission count: 7K Follow the below steps to solve the problem: Note: To decode the encoded data we require the Huffman tree. We iterate through the binary encoded data.
WebHuffman tree generated from the exact frequencies of the text "this is an example of a huffman tree". The frequencies and codes of each character are below. Encoding the sentence with this code requires 135 (or 147) bits, as opposed to 288 (or 180) bits if 36 characters of 8 (or 5) bits were used. labouring jobs in readingWebHuffman Coding in Algorithms Explained Step by Step Numerical Problems LearnVidFun 16.4K subscribers Subscribe 11K views 5 years ago Algorithms Tutorials In this video, we will discuss... labouring jobs in staffordshireWeb29 mei 2024 · The Huffman algorithm developed in 1952 by David Huffman follows much the same strategy but build the encoding tree from the bottom up, combining the least common letter combinations into nodes before working with the higher levels. promotional code for buckmasters magazineWeb6 apr. 2024 · Huffman coding is a lossless data compression algorithm. The idea is to assign variable-length codes to input characters, lengths of the assigned codes are based on the frequencies of corresponding … labouring jobs in shrewsburyWebAlgorithm of Huffman Code with daa tutorial, introduction, Algorithm, Asymptotic Analysis, Control Structure, Recurrence, Master Method, Recursion Tree Method, ... Flow networks and Flows Network Flow Problems Ford Fulkerson Algorithm Maximum bipartite matching. Sorting Networks. promotional code for burbank beer festivalWebYour task is to build the Huffman tree print all the huffman codes in preorder traversal of the t. Problems Courses Get Hired; Hiring. Contests. GFG Weekly Coding Contest. Job-a ... Sign In. Problems Courses Get Hired; Hiring. Contests. GFG Weekly Coding … promotional code for burner busWebHuffman invented a greedy algorithm that creates an optimal prefix code called a Huffman Code. The algorithm builds the tree T analogous to the optimal code in a bottom-up manner. It starts with a set of C leaves (C is the number of characters) and performs C - 1 'merging' operations to create the final tree. promotional code for bulk office supply